Zubereitung von Crock Pot Chicken Veggie Stew
- In your crock-pot, whisk together 1 (10.75 ounce) can condensed cream of mushroom soup, 1 (10.75 ounce) can condensed cream of chicken soup, and 1 cup of water until completely smooth.
- Add 1.5 lbs boneless, skinless chicken breasts, 2 medium potatoes (peeled and cubed), 1 large onion (chopped), 2 carrots (chopped), 1 cup of frozen peas, 1 cup of frozen corn, 1 tsp dried thyme, 1 tsp salt, and 1/2 tsp black pepper. Ensure potatoes are evenly distributed at the bottom of the crock-pot.
- Cook on low for 6-8 hours or on high for 4-6 hours, or until chicken is cooked through and vegetables are tender.
- Before serving, shred the chicken with two forks directly in the crock-pot. Stir to combine all ingredients thoroughly.
